stop the file include madness. using File.join and Rails.root for includes everywhere I could

This commit is contained in:
maxwell 2010-10-10 11:54:08 -07:00
parent b313272ff3
commit 0541833c18
12 changed files with 24 additions and 19 deletions

View file

@ -3,7 +3,7 @@
# the COPYRIGHT file. # the COPYRIGHT file.
class PublicsController < ApplicationController class PublicsController < ApplicationController
require File.expand_path('../../../lib/diaspora/parser', __FILE__) require File.join(Rails.root, '/lib/diaspora/parser')
include Diaspora::Parser include Diaspora::Parser
layout false layout false

View file

@ -3,9 +3,10 @@
# the COPYRIGHT file. # the COPYRIGHT file.
class UsersController < ApplicationController class UsersController < ApplicationController
require File.expand_path('../../../lib/diaspora/ostatus_builder', __FILE__) require File.join(Rails.root, 'lib/diaspora/ostatus_builder')
require File.expand_path('../../../lib/diaspora/exporter', __FILE__) require File.join(Rails.root, 'lib/diaspora/exporter')
require File.expand_path('../../../lib/collect_user_photos', __FILE__) require File.join(Rails.root, 'lib/collect_user_photos')
before_filter :authenticate_user!, :except => [:new, :create, :public] before_filter :authenticate_user!, :except => [:new, :create, :public]

View file

@ -2,7 +2,7 @@
# licensed under the Affero General Public License version 3 or later. See # licensed under the Affero General Public License version 3 or later. See
# the COPYRIGHT file. # the COPYRIGHT file.
require File.expand_path('../../../lib/hcard', __FILE__) require File.join(Rails.root, 'lib/hcard')
class Person class Person
include MongoMapper::Document include MongoMapper::Document

View file

@ -3,8 +3,8 @@
# the COPYRIGHT file. # the COPYRIGHT file.
class Post class Post
require File.expand_path('../../../lib/encryptable', __FILE__) require File.join(Rails.root, 'lib/encryptable')
require File.expand_path('../../../lib/diaspora/websocket', __FILE__) require File.join(Rails.root, 'lib/diaspora/websocket')
include MongoMapper::Document include MongoMapper::Document
include ApplicationHelper include ApplicationHelper
include ROXML include ROXML

View file

@ -4,7 +4,7 @@
class Profile class Profile
include MongoMapper::EmbeddedDocument include MongoMapper::EmbeddedDocument
require File.expand_path('../../../lib/diaspora/webhooks', __FILE__) require File.join(Rails.root, 'lib/diaspora/webhooks')
include Diaspora::Webhooks include Diaspora::Webhooks
include ROXML include ROXML

View file

@ -3,7 +3,8 @@
# the COPYRIGHT file. # the COPYRIGHT file.
class Request class Request
require File.expand_path('../../../lib/diaspora/webhooks', __FILE__) require File.join(Rails.root, 'lib/diaspora/webhooks')
include MongoMapper::Document include MongoMapper::Document
include Diaspora::Webhooks include Diaspora::Webhooks
include ROXML include ROXML

View file

@ -2,10 +2,10 @@
# licensed under the Affero General Public License version 3 or later. See # licensed under the Affero General Public License version 3 or later. See
# the COPYRIGHT file. # the COPYRIGHT file.
require File.expand_path('../../../lib/diaspora/user/friending', __FILE__) require File.join(Rails.root, 'lib/diaspora/user/friending')
require File.expand_path('../../../lib/diaspora/user/querying', __FILE__) require File.join(Rails.root, 'lib/diaspora/user/querying')
require File.expand_path('../../../lib/diaspora/user/receiving', __FILE__) require File.join(Rails.root, 'lib/diaspora/user/receiving')
require File.expand_path('../../../lib/salmon/salmon', __FILE__) require File.join(Rails.root, 'lib/salmon/salmon')
class User class User
include MongoMapper::Document include MongoMapper::Document

View file

@ -2,7 +2,7 @@
# licensed under the Affero General Public License version 3 or later. See # licensed under the Affero General Public License version 3 or later. See
# the COPYRIGHT file. # the COPYRIGHT file.
require File.join(File.dirname(__FILE__), "..", "spec_helper") require File.join(Rails.root, "spec", "spec_helper")
describe DevUtilitiesController do describe DevUtilitiesController do
render_views render_views

View file

@ -3,7 +3,7 @@
# the COPYRIGHT file. # the COPYRIGHT file.
require 'spec_helper' require 'spec_helper'
require File.dirname(__FILE__) + '/../../lib/diaspora/exporter' require File.join(Rails.root, 'lib/diaspora/exporter')
describe Diaspora::Exporter do describe Diaspora::Exporter do

View file

@ -3,7 +3,8 @@
# the COPYRIGHT file. # the COPYRIGHT file.
require 'spec_helper' require 'spec_helper'
require File.dirname(__FILE__) + '/../../lib/hcard' require File.join(Rails.root, 'lib/hcard')
describe HCard do describe HCard do
it 'should retreive and parse an hcard' do it 'should retreive and parse an hcard' do

View file

@ -3,7 +3,8 @@
# the COPYRIGHT file. # the COPYRIGHT file.
require 'spec_helper' require 'spec_helper'
require File.dirname(__FILE__) + '/../../lib/diaspora/ostatus_builder' require File.join(Rails.root, 'lib/diaspora/ostatus_builder')
describe Diaspora::OstatusBuilder do describe Diaspora::OstatusBuilder do

View file

@ -4,7 +4,8 @@
require File.dirname(__FILE__) + '/../spec_helper' require File.join(Rails.root,'spec/spec_helper')
describe FbStatus do describe FbStatus do